TYSON LIBRARY DIVES INTO “OCEANS OF POSSIBILITIES” THIS SUMMER

Readers of all ages will dive into the ocean depths this summer as Tyson Library presents “Oceans of Possibilities” during our summer reading program. 

Our fun and free activities will begin June 11 with a special kickoff event. This event will be open to the public – even those who are not signed up for summer reading. 

Tyson Library’s staff is preparing programs including group games, ocean-related crafts, art projects, sessions on historical nautical events, science and engineering experiments, and more.

The 2022 Summer Reading Program is open to young people, preschool through young adult, with programs, prize drawings, storytimes, a reading club, and more. 

Our full calendar of events will be available on our Events Calendar. Registration for “Oceans of Possibilities” begins in April.
